Talent Support Stipend Programme, West Bengal 2024-25 is an initiative of the West Bengal Minorities Development and Finance Corporation under the Minority Affairs and Madrasah Education Department, Government of West Bengal, for students belonging to the minority community pursuing studies from Class 11 to Ph.D. level within the state. The selected candidates will receive financial assistance up to ₹4,900.

Follow the steps mentioned below to apply for the scholarship:
Step 1: Click on the 'Apply Now' button.
Step 2: Click on the 'Register' button and fill in the required details to register (Note:- If already registered, log in using Gmail/Mobile number/Email ID).
Step 3: Navigate to the 'Fresh Registration 2024-2025' and then click on it.
Step 4: Select the district where the applicant's institute is situated and click on 'Proceed.'
Step 5: Fill in the required details under the 'Student Information' and 'Scheme Eligibility' sections and Register.
Step 6: After successful registration, log in using the registered user ID and password.
Step 7: Fill in the application form, upload the relevant documents, and submit.
Note:- Students are required to submit the hard copy of the application form with the photocopies of the bank passbook to the concerned institute.
Application Deadline: 30th April 2025

Question: Who is eligible for the Talent Support Stipend?
Answer: The students from minority communities in West Bengal, with family income under ₹2 lakh, pursuing regular courses from Class 11 to Ph.D., having scored less than 50% in last exam, and not receiving other scholarships are eligible for this scheme.
Question: What is the amount of the stipend?
Answer: The selected students will recieve a stipend up to ₹4,900
Question: How can I apply for the stipend?
Answer: Visit the WBMDFC website, register, apply online, and submit the printed form with documents to the institution.
Question: What documents are required for this scholarship?
Answer: The applicants are required to submit the Aadhaar, bank passbook, mark sheet, domicile certificate, income certificate, photo, minority certificate.
Question: Who is offering this scheme?
Answer: The scholarship is being offered by West Bengal Minorities Development & Finance Corporation, under the Minority Affairs and Madrasah Education Department, Government of West Bengal.
